Algae does oxygenate the waters in the upper layers of the ocean, it's true. Algae growing further down however, where its cooler and there's relatively less sunlight, actually are a net loss for dissolved oxygen. This is exacerbated during, or especially after a large algae bloom when the algae dies off and bacteria or plankton begin breaking them down, using up even more oxygen.
